The polar bear as a versatile prey

For Greenland and other countries in the Arctic region, the polar bear has always been an important animal to hunt. Today the tradition of hunting polar bears continues, but only hunters with licences are permitted to hunt this magnificent animal. Hunting takes place in accordance with sustainable quotas that are adjusted in relation to the total Greenlandic bear population.

Polar bear skin
Polar bear skin
Polar bear skin is used primarily to make warm trousers for the big-game hunters in the handful of areas in Greenland that can still be characterised as hunting communities. In the Qaanaaq area the polar bear skin is used in the national costume in the form of trousers for men and at the top of the long kamik for the women. Polar bear skin is also often used as a decorative trophy.

Polar bear meat
Polar bear meat is a Greenlandic delicacy which today is mainly eaten in East Greenland and in the north of the country, where the majority of polar bears are caught. When prepared in the traditional manner, the meat is cooked for several hours in order to make it tender and also to remove any trace of threadworms – a muscle parasite that can cause serious illness in humans.

The skull and the claws
An intact and attractive polar bear skull is a much sought-after trophy. The sharp teeth can be used for carving jewellery and the canine teeth can be used as items of jewellery in themselves.

Polar bear claws were traditionally an important part of amulets where they were used to symbolise the strength of the polar bear. Today the claws are popular as jewellery in the form of earrings or to hang around the neck – remember to obtain a CITES certificate if you are planning to take products from the polar bear out of Greenland as a souvenir or a gift.
